Output 50a0ffec661100d616dfa3fe130169406631bbb473ee9411391154e9ab13f4f2:0

value
123965651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8a5850cd3f9123559d38c486f13dce9e47c8c9 OP_EQUAL
address
3QXkasxBax3QXcNQjAbVyFB925qB4nxpFG
transaction
50a0ffec661100d616dfa3fe130169406631bbb473ee9411391154e9ab13f4f2
spent
true